LCA Jobs

Job Title

Location

Valid From

Valid To

Location: Chicago, IL

Valid From: March 5, 2025

Valid From: March 2, 2028

Location: Princeton, NJ

Valid From: March 14, 2025

Valid From: June 2, 2027